Sambhv Steel Tubes Limited's wholly owned subsidiary, Sambhv Tubes Private Limited, has received Environmental Clearance (EC) dated November 24, 2025 from the Government of India,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change, IA Division, for setting up of a Greenfield Integrated Steel Manufacturing Project at Village Kesda, Tehsil Simga, District Baloda Bazar-Bhatapara, Chhattisgarh. We further inform that, as already disclosed earlier, the said project, which was proposed to be implemented through the Company's wholly owned subsidiary, shall be executed directly by the Company.
The Environment Clearance is for Greenfield steel project of DRI based Sponge Iron (7,00,000 TPA), Iron Ore Pellets (12,00,000 TPA), MS Billets with Induction Furnaces and EAF (10,45,000 TPA), Rerolled Steel Products of 10,00,000 TPA (Through Hot Charging is 5,50,000 TPA and through Reheating Furnace based on Coal Gasifier is 4,50,000 TPA with Producer Gas Plant 25,000 nm3/hr, Cold Rolled Products (6,00,000 TPA), Steel Tube/Pipes and other profiles (10,00,000 TPA), Strip/Coil Pickling and Annealing (10,00,000 TPA), Galvanized Steel (3,00,000 TPA), Ferro Alloy plant with SAF 2x9 MVA to produce Si-Mn#38,000 TPA or Fe-Mn#48,000 TPA or Fe-Si#21,000 TPA and/or Pig Iron#76,000 TPA, Coal Washery (8,00,000 TPA throughput), Oxygen Plant (45,000 Nm3/hr), Captive Power Plant of 85 MW (60 MW through WHRB and 25 MW through FBC) and Fly Ash Bricks Plant 1,00,000 Brick/day at Village -Kesda Tehsil-Simga, District - Balodabazar Bhatapara, Chhattisgarh.
